Il semble que ce service ait été suspendu
Je vais réduire le temps de régression avec l'automatisation QA
Pologne
Ingénieur en automatisation assurance qualité
À propos de ce service
Votre équipe souhaite des tests automatisés. Personne ne sait par où commencer.
Vous cherchez un tutoriel, vous lancez quelques tests, trois mois plus tard : instables, personne ne les exécute, le projet devient un cimetière. Construit sans architecture.
Ma solution : je construis votre framework Playwright à partir de zéro, de la bonne manière. Modèle Page Object. Prêt pour l'intégration continue.
Documenté. Votre équipe le développe dès le premier jour.
Pas un tutoriel. Un dépôt prêt pour la production avec une architecture propre, de vrais tests de démarrage, et une intégration continue qui s'exécute à chaque push.
CE QUI EST INCLUS
- Projet Playwright en TypeScript ou Python
- Architecture Modèle Page Object
- Tests de démarrage : connexion, smoke, scénario principal
- Workflow GitHub Actions ou GitLab CI
- README + guide d'exécution pour que votre équipe puisse l'étendre
- ESLint, Prettier, configuration environnement intégrés
POURQUOI MOI
Six ans dans des équipes SaaS. Architecture de tests construite à partir de zéro pour plusieurs produits. Plus de 800 tests refaits pour un client. Réduction du CI de 45 minutes à 15 minutes. Documentation complète. Pas d'emprunt à un fournisseur.
Je ne vends pas de tutoriels. Je vends des systèmes.
CONTACTEZ-MOI D'ABORD
Envoyez votre stack et ce que vous souhaitez couvrir. Une seule réponse : oui je peux aider, ou non et pourquoi. Pas de pitch.
Test d'applications:
Application Web
Appareil:
PC
•
Mac
Mon portfolio
FAQ
Traduction automatique
Pourquoi me choisir ?
La plupart des freelances QA vous vendent des tests. Moi, je vous vends un système que votre équipe possède. Six ans sur des produits SaaS. Un client : CI de 45 minutes à 15 minutes, taux de flaky de 6 % à moins de 1 %. Sans verrouillage fournisseur, documentation complète, code propre dès le premier jour.
Ce qui est inclu?
Projet Playwright prêt pour la production avec Modèle Page Object, 3 tests de démarrage (connexion, smoke, scénario principal), workflow CI pour GitHub Actions ou GitLab, README complet, configuration ESLint et Prettier, et une vidéo de présentation. Les niveaux supérieurs ajoutent le support multi-navigateurs, plus de flux, tests API, et intégration.
Qu'est-ce qui n'est pas inclus ?
Tests QA manuels, sécurité ou tests d'intrusion, applications mobiles natives (iOS / Android), tests de charge à plus de 10 000 utilisateurs simultanés, et tests pour des fonctionnalités encore inexistantes. Si vous avez besoin de cela, je vous orienterai vers des spécialistes. Je reste concentré sur l'automatisation web qui tient la route.
Quelles piles technologiques prenez-vous en charge ?
Tout ce que Playwright peut piloter dans un navigateur : React, Vue, Angular, Next.js, Nuxt, Svelte, Remix, Astro, ainsi que les applications rendues côté serveur avec Django, Rails, Laravel, .NET, Spring. Le framework que je construis fonctionne de la même manière, peu importe le langage backend.
TypeScript ou Python : lequel choisir ?
TypeScript si votre équipe écrit en JS/TS. Python si votre équipe est axée sur les données (ML, analytics, backend Python). Par défaut : TypeScript. API Playwright meilleure, communauté plus grande, exécution plus rapide. Je confirmerai le bon choix lors de l'appel de découverte.
J'ai des vieux tests instables. Dois-je migrer ou les remplacer ?
Généralement, il vaut mieux les remplacer. Migrer de mauvais tests peut prendre plus de temps que de les réécrire, car la logique initiale était souvent erronée (timing, sélecteurs, portée). Je passe en revue votre suite, décide ce qu'il faut garder ou jeter, et nous nous alignons avant que je touche au code.
Que faire si notre login utilise SSO, OAuth ou 2FA ?
Tout cela est automatisable. SSO via injection de storageState. OAuth via bypass avec token API. 2FA via TOTP avec une seed réservée aux tests, ou une backdoor non-production contrôlée par votre équipe. Je choisirai l'option la plus propre pour votre stack lors de l'appel de découverte.
Que se passe-t-il lorsque notre UI change ? Les tests vont-ils casser ?
C'est précisément pour cela que le Modèle Page Object existe. Les changements UI touchent un seul fichier de sélecteur, pas 50 fichiers de tests. Quand l'ID d'un champ change, vous mettez à jour le page object, et les tests dépendants passent à nouveau. C'est la différence entre un framework et une collection de scripts.
Mon équipe pourra-t-elle maintenir le framework après mon départ ?
Oui, c'est prévu. Le README et le document d'intégration couvrent la configuration, les commandes d'exécution, comment ajouter un nouveau test, comment ajouter un nouveau page object, et comment déboguer les échecs. La version premium inclut un appel de transfert en direct d'une heure. Je ne vends pas de projets dont vous dépendez de moi. Je vends des systèmes que vous possédez.
Et si notre code est désordonné ou notre documentation minimale ?
C'est le cas typique. Je n'ai jamais vu de transfert propre en 6 ans. Je lis ce qui est là, je pose quelques questions courtes, et je décide d'un point de départ. Vous n'avez pas besoin de nettoyer avant de me l'envoyer. Le désordre est le problème que je suis là pour résoudre.

